All mothers go through so much trouble for their little ones. They stay up all night and rock the babies while they sleep. Mothers also stay up with them when they are ill. These are just a few roles mothers play and these roles aren’t restricted to humans alone. Our animal friends also care for their little ones.

This mama duck had moved into the backyard and used it as a nursery to care for her little ones until they are ready for the pond. The homeowner didn’t mind her visitors crashing over in the garden. They stayed over for three years until mama duck thought it was time to go.

She led the little ones through the sliding doors of the house and they made their way to the driveway. The homeowner followed them with her camera until they got to their destination safely, the pond. You could watch these cuties all day, they’re simply adorable.

